Pull Through

The Cable Pull-Through is a hip-hinge exercise performed while facing away from a low pulley. The glutes and hamstrings extend the hips while the lower back and trunk maintain position.

Keeping the Pull-Through Controlled

The rope moves because the hips travel backward and then extend, not because the arms lift it. The knees remain softly bent but should not continue bending until the movement becomes a squat.

Step far enough from the pulley to maintain tension without allowing the weight stack to pull the body backward.

Move the hips back before standing tall

Straddle the cable and hold the rope between the legs with straight arms. Push the hips backward while keeping the feet planted and torso controlled. Drive the hips forward to stand, finishing without leaning backward or shrugging. Begin the next repetition by hinging again.
